Data centers are critical components of the digital economy, serving as the backbone for storing, processing, and managing the vast amounts of data generated every day. However, data centers are also notorious energy guzzlers, consuming massive amounts of electricity to power their servers, cooling systems, and other infrastructure.
Innovative technologies are being developed and implemented to improve energy efficiency in data centers, reducing their environmental impact and operating costs. These technologies leverage advanced hardware, software, and design strategies to optimize energy usage and minimize waste. Here are some of the key innovations driving energy efficiency in data centers:
1. Modular and containerized data centers: Modular and containerized data centers are prefabricated units that can be easily deployed and scaled to meet changing demand. These units are designed with energy efficiency in mind, incorporating features such as efficient cooling systems, power distribution, and lighting. By using modular and containerized data centers, companies can optimize resource utilization and reduce energy consumption.
2. Liquid cooling systems: Traditional air cooling systems in data centers are inefficient and can account for a significant portion of overall energy consumption. Liquid cooling systems, on the other hand, are more efficient at dissipating heat and can reduce energy usage by up to 50%. These systems use liquid coolant to remove heat from servers and other equipment, improving overall energy efficiency.
3. Renewable energy sources: Integrating renewable energy sources such as solar, wind, and geothermal power into data center operations can significantly reduce reliance on fossil fuels and lower carbon emissions. Many data centers are now sourcing their energy from renewable sources, either through on-site installations or purchasing renewable energy credits.
4. Energy-efficient hardware: The design and selection of hardware components play a crucial role in improving energy efficiency in data centers. Energy-efficient servers, storage devices, and networking equipment can significantly reduce power consumption without compromising performance. Companies are increasingly investing in energy-efficient hardware to lower their energy bills and environmental impact.
5. Data center management software: Advanced data center management software can optimize energy usage by monitoring and controlling various systems and equipment in real-time. These software solutions can identify inefficiencies, adjust settings, and automate energy-saving measures to improve overall efficiency. By using data center management software, companies can maximize energy savings and reduce operational costs.
In conclusion, innovative technologies are revolutionizing the way data centers operate and helping to improve energy efficiency. By leveraging modular and containerized designs, liquid cooling systems, renewable energy sources, energy-efficient hardware, and data center management software, companies can reduce their environmental footprint and lower energy costs. As data centers continue to play a crucial role in the digital economy, investing in energy-efficient technologies is essential for a sustainable future.
